Connecting to the Infrastructure¶
If you would like to connect to the Gateway instance in the Infrastructure for troubleshooting purposes use the following steps depending on what operating system you are connecting from.
Every Operating System¶
The following instructions must be followed regardless of the operating system you are connecting from.
Get Public IP of Gateway Instance
In the AWS Web Console Navigate to Services > EC2 > INSTANCES > Instances. Click the filter bar, Click Tag Keys > Name, type in Gateway (type in ReverseForwarder instead if you are using Deadline 10.0.13.6 or earlier). This will filter down to only show you the Gateway instance. Next copy down either the IPv4 Public IP or the Public DNS (IPv4).

Locate the private key
You’ll need to use the DashKey to SSH into the Infrastructure instance. You can find the DashKey in the root folder of wherever you installed AWS Portal Link. If you installed AWS Portal Link on Windows the DashKey can be found inC:\Program Files (x86)\Thinkbox\AWSPortalLink\
by default. If you installed AWS Portal Link on Linux the DashKey can be found in/opt/Thinkbox/AWSPortalLink/
by default.Get the default user name
On the Gateway instance the default user isec2-user
